NYT Chief Hints Apple Tablet Is More Than Rumour

Sibling site Gizmodo has already reported a tip that representatives from the New York Times and other publishers have met with Apple to discuss content delivery for a new device.

In a talk last week that made it online, however, New York Times Executive Editor Bill Keller said he hoped to push the paper toward delivering content to, among other devices, an “impending Apple slate”. The moment comes 8:30 into a video posted at the Nieman Journalism Lab.
